The project focused on preventing road and airstrip flooding during a 25-year storm event and addressing wider drainage challenges at North Fort Cavazos. Enhancements covered five areas: Area A, Area C, Area E, Longhorn Airfield, and Shorthorn Airfield, spanning 200 acres.

Major drainage improvements were carried out, including erosion repair, sediment removal, stabilization of disturbed areas, and flood prevention measures for infrastructure. Tasks included installing culverts, headwalls, inlets, trapezoidal channels, and increasing ditch capacities. Stormwater Best Management Practices (BMPs) were implemented, along with the resolution of failures identified during site investigations.

Kenall collaborated with stakeholders through on-site design charrettes and review meetings. Detailed drawings and technical specifications were developed using AutoCAD Civil 3D, ensuring effective coordination.

Work performed on this project was completed under the Kenall-Freese & Nichols 8a Mentor-Protégé Joint Venture (KFNI JV).

Kenall provided engineering services to assist the USACE, Fort Worth District in preparing a Design-Build Request for Proposal (DB RFP) for drainage repairs at Robert Gray Army Airfield, located at Fort Cavazos, Texas. The project focused on addressing erosion and sedimentation along taxiways, resolving roadway flooding, upgrading drainage systems to meet 25-year storm event standards, and ensuring compliance with Unified Facilities Criteria (UFC) 3-260-01.

Key tasks included repairing erosion, restoring or replacing flumes, adjusting utility vaults and manholes, improving drainage infrastructure, correcting grades, and stabilizing disturbed areas. Kenall managed all aspects of the project, including design development, quality control, site assessments, and adherence to budget and schedule requirements, delivering a thorough DB RFP on behalf of the Corps of Engineers.

Kenall conducted a comprehensive geotechnical investigation and provided services to support the Alexandria International Airport (AEX) extension, a key component of the airport’s 20-year Airfield Capital Improvement Program. As a crucial hub for UPS planes and a vital resource for northwest Louisiana, the expansion included a runway extension, ensuring the airport meets its future demands.

Our scope of services included installing soil borings, material testing of soils, field inspections and testing of concrete, asphalt, and soils, as well as laboratory analysis of soil samples. All work was carried out in adherence to the Advisory Circular (AC 150-5320-6E) Airport Pavement Design and Evaluation Manual, ensuring precision and compliance throughout the project.

Kenall played a key role in the renovation of the Louis Armstrong International Airport (MSY), which underwent extensive upgrades in preparation for the 2013 Superbowl event. These renovations included terminal improvements, the addition of new terminals and parking garages, as well as runway extensions.

Kenall provided geotechnical services, focusing on Material Testing and Inspection in accordance with Advisory Circular (AC 150/5370-12A) standards for Quality Control of Construction on Airport Grant Projects. The specific services performed included:

  • Field inspections of concrete.
  • Inspection of welding and bolts, encompassing visual inspections of steel and welding, as well as ultrasonic and radiographic testing.
  • Field density testing of soils and asphalt.
  • Comprehensive geotechnical soil laboratory testing.

These efforts contributed to the safe and efficient execution of the airport’s modernization.

Kenall carried out quality assurance testing for construction activities spanning multiple facilities at Ellington Air Force Base. Testing services were performed on a 100,000 SF training center and its asphalt parking lot, a heated storage building, a new entrance facility and visitors’ center for Ellington Field, a vehicle maintenance shop with an attached storage building, a battleground training center, and other associated roads and parking areas.

The project responsibilities involved material testing and inspection tasks, including field density tests on pavements and open areas in compliance with ASTM standards. Kenall inspectors conducted welding and bolt inspections, along with advanced non-destructive testing methods such as magnetic particle, liquid penetrant, ultrasonic, and radiographic techniques. Tests were also performed to assess compressive strength, compaction, flexural strength, and slump, maintaining rigorous standards throughout the process.

Kenall provided end-to-end civil engineering design and project management for the extensive rehabilitation of runways, taxiways, and aprons at William P. Hobby Airport (HOU). The project primarily focused on pavement rehabilitation, encompassing tasks such as pavement design, concrete panel replacement, joint and crack sealing, asphalt patching, spalled concrete repairs, sealing concrete surfaces, and installing expansion joints. Additional work involved replacing light cans, updating signage, and adding pavement markings to ensure the surfaces met operational standards.

The scope extended beyond the initial plans. Significant expansions included relocating the Northwest Service Road to accommodate traffic and airport operations, deepening and lining a drainage swale adjacent to Taxiway “K” to enhance water management, and repaving the Taxicab Parking Lot. The project also addressed tenant transition pavement areas, performed upgrades around the Southwest Airlines air cargo building, and constructed a turnaround area for large fire trucks at the Aircraft Rescue and Firefighting (ARFF) facility.

Kenall’s holistic approach ensured that both the original tasks and additional requirements were managed efficiently, contributing to the airport’s operational sustainability and safety.

The drainage improvements at George Bush Intercontinental Airport (IAH) showcase a well-designed project that aligns with industry best practices and standards. Kenall’s work involved designing systems to meet Federal Aviation Administration (FAA) and City of Houston requirements, focusing on both safety and functionality.

Hydraulic analysis was conducted using advanced modeling tools like HEC-1 and HEC-2 to simulate 10-, 50-, and 100-year flow rates, ensuring the storm sewer systems could handle varying conditions. The project included the creation of a two-compartment, 685’ box culvert to connect existing drainage structures, as well as the installation of over 6,000 linear feet of storm sewers and 2,000 linear feet of slotted drains, using a combination of jack-and-bore and open-cut construction techniques. This comprehensive approach provides effective water management utilizing an efficient design strategy while addressing the challenges unique to the airport environment.

Kenall provided engineering design services to replace pavements on two runways at William P. Hobby Airport, playing a central role in this comprehensive runway replacement project focused on the intersection of Runways 12R-30L and 4-22. The project was executed with a focus on minimizing air traffic disruption, achieving impressive runway reopening times of 19 and 26 days.

The project involved engineering the design of Portland Cement Concrete Pavement (PCCP), replacing 14,250 square yards of 17–24-inch concrete pavement and 6,600 square yards of bituminous shoulder pavement with upgraded 18–24-inch PCCP and asphalt shoulders. The pavement was designed to accommodate aircraft loading, utilizing concrete mixtures resistant to long-term deterioration, specifically from alkali-silica reactions. Rideability studies were conducted to allow smoother transitions and improved pavement conditions at the runway intersection. The scope also included milling and landscape tasks such as pavement grooving, marking, topsoil application, sodding, and seeding.

Beyond pavement design, services also included the design of a new runway lighting system, surveying activities, and geotechnical investigations. Kenall’s efforts enhanced the durability, functionality, and safety of the runway infrastructure.

As part of the Taxiway Drainage Rehabilitation Program at George Bush Intercontinental Airport, Kenall played a vital role in widening several key taxiways, including SF, SG, SH, SJ, SK, SA, and SB. Engineering design involved reimagining the existing culvert designs, elevating head walls and wing walls, and crafting precise grading plans for drainage ditches.

Kenall’s efforts enabled the establishment of well-engineered side slopes to accommodate the expanded taxiways, contributing significantly to the program’s success.
